Study Summary
The majority of kidney stones are treated with shock wave lithotripsy (SWL). We are examining if the medication Flomax will result in improved stone passage rates following SWL.
Primary Outcome
Time to passage of stone fragments following shock wave lithotripsy as documented by patient diaries and follow-up radiographic imaging.
Interventions
- DRUG Sugar pill
- DRUG Flomax
